> Dear bonetool-list,
>
> the WBRG-website has undergone some updates that may be of interest for
> some of you to know.
>
> The main changes are concerned with the upgrade of the content management
> system behind the website to a new version. This has been done in a
> cooperation between Andi Jacomet and me, where Andi die the technical work
> while I adjusted the content. The new site went online in June. While this
> was technically important it does not affect the content of the site in
> general and may not be visible on first sight. There are, however, some
> changes in the lay-out.

> Apart from this there are some additions in the content:
>
> • All information on the publication by Felix Lang of the Salzburg meeting
> is now available on the page of the Salzburg meeting:
> http://www.wbrg.net/meetings/**salzburg-2011<http://www.wbrg.net/meetings/salzburg-2011>
> Reference: Lang, Felix (2013): The Sound of Bones. Proceedings of the 8th
> Meeting of the ICAZ Worked Bone Research Group in Salzburg 2011, Archaeo
> Plus. Schriften zur Archäologie und Archäometrie der Paris
> Lodron-Universität Salzburg 5
> All articles of the volume are included in the reference database at
> http://www.wbrg.net/biblio/

> The reference database keeps on growing. there are currently 1218 entries.
> Some new entries that maybe of wider interest are:
>
> Bradfield, Justin (2013): Investigating the potential of micro-focus
> computed tomography in the study of ancient bone tool function: results
> from actualistic experiments. – Journal of Archaeological Science 40,
> 2606-2613
>
> Schibler, Jörg (2013): Bone and Antler Artefacts in Wetland Sites. in:
> Menotti, Francesco & O'Sullivan, Aidan (eds.): The Oxford Handbook of
> Wetland Archaeology, 339-355, Oxford
>
> Wiltschek, Henriette (2013): Der Elefantenstuhl aus Stift Kremsmünster
> (1554). Zur Klebung und Konservierung eines gravierten Knochenobjekts,
> Diplomarbeit Universität für angewandte Kunst, Wien
